Transaction 66e31a903da77944f0a3307a5e6d3f73dc3b81894954b712f38720b97d92584f
1 Input
1 Output
-
66e31a903da77944f0a3307a5e6d3f73dc3b81894954b712f38720b97d92584f:0
- value
- 293637
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 228a58a79dbf1ba42345d69ed56e67173cfe099d OP_EQUAL
- address
- 34qedY3Dn2oXpBrbQZfWg6SpEf7ddsUazD